So it wouldn\u2019t be surprising if high concentrations of chloride, the main ingredient of road salt, were found in areas rivers as winter turned to spring.<\/p>\n<p>But the Southeastern Wisconsin Regional Planning Commission (SEWRPC) has found that elevated amounts of chloride in Milwaukee County rivers, including the Root River, occurs in the summer months, when the chloride crystals aren\u2019t in use.<\/p>\n<p>So what is going on? It\u2019s a mystery that Charles Paradis, assistant professor of geosciences, is charged with solving.<\/p>\n<figure id=\"attachment_104067\" aria-describedby=\"caption-attachment-104067\" style=\"width: 250px\" class=\"wp-caption alignleft\"><img loading=\"lazy\" decoding=\"async\" class=\"size-full wp-image-104067\" src=\"https:\/\/uwm.edu\/news\/wp-content\/uploads\/sites\/41\/2022\/03\/salt250x300dechant.river_.jpg\" alt=\"\" width=\"250\" height=\"300\" \/><figcaption id=\"caption-attachment-104067\" class=\"wp-caption-text\">Graduate student Leah Dechant collects water samples at Quarry Lake Park, one of two sampling locations on the Root River. (Contributed Photo\/Samule Sellars)<\/figcaption><\/figure>\n<p>SEWRPC wondered if the chloride is infiltrating the groundwater and then, when heavy summer rains hit, the salty groundwater is being mass-discharged into the river. It\u2019s important to find out because the primary drinking water source for roughly half of the U.S. population comes from groundwater.<\/p>\n<p>\u201cThe report from SEWRPC actually posed the hypothesis for our project,\u201d Paradis said, \u201cand\u00a0so far, the data strongly supports that that\u2019s what\u2019s happening. We think road salt is sticking around in the groundwater for some period of time.\u201d<\/p>\n<p>With funding from the UW Water Resources Institute, Paradis and members of his lab are trying to confirm findings by determining how much of the summer water flow in the Root River is from groundwater and how much is from rainfall.<\/p>\n<h3>Taking samples<\/h3>\n<p>Three times a week last summer, graduate research assistant Leah Dechant stepped into rubber waders and made her way into the Root River at a spot along 7 Mile Road, west of I-94, near a dairy farm. There, she took water samples before, during and after rain events.<\/p>\n<p>She did the same in the river at Quarry Lake Park in Racine, which is more urban. At both locations, a gaging station run by the U.S. Geological Survey continuously monitors river water conditions, including flow, allowing Dechant to pair each water sample collected with real time river water conditions.<\/p>\n<p>Dechant then passes the samples on to Timothy Wahl, a geochemist at the School of Freshwater Sciences, who provides her with a measurement of two vital clues: chloride concentration and stable water isotopes.<\/p>\n<p>\u201cWith this information, I can calculate how much chloride is flowing through the river at that site, for that time, on that day,\u201d she said, \u201cAnd I can find out the age of the water in the samples.\u201d<\/p>\n<h3>Age reveals source<\/h3>\n<p>Knowing the age of the water in the samples will tell them whether it contains precipitation or groundwater, said Paradis. River water that came from rainfall would be younger than the stored groundwater.<\/p>\n<p>Once they know the ages, Dechant will figure out the ratio of the two sources in her samples, using a complex process that has been described as \u201ctrying to unscramble an egg,\u201d Paradis said. If higher chloride levels are traced to days during or after rain, <em>and <\/em>they contain more \u201cold\u201d water, they will have proof of their hunch.<\/p>\n<p>If salty groundwater is leaching into Milwaukee rivers, then how likely is it that the same process is happening other rivers of other cities that have icy winters? Very likely, said Dechant.<\/p>\n<p>\u201cWe see this happening in both the urban site and rural sites in Racine County, so I would highly assume it\u2019s also occurring in any other place where road salt is applied.\u201d<\/p>\n<p>The research project also includes Laura Herrick from SEWRPC and Cheryl Nenn from Milwaukee Riverkeeper.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>51ÁÔÆæ
